Often dubbed the Eighth Wonder of the World, the annual Wildebeest Migration sees more than a million wildebeest and zebras make the trip from Tanzania's Serengeti into Kenya's Maasai Mara. Kenya has one of the richest avifaunas in Africa with around 1090 bird species recorded. At least eight of these are national endemics. Around 170 species of Kenya’s birds species are Pale arctic migrants (11 species of them with a local breeding population too), mainly from Eastern Europe, Russia, the Middle East and Siberia. Another 60 species migrate regularly within the Afro tropics or from Madagascar. Some 335 species are found in forest; 230 species are entirely forest dependent and 110 species are “forest specialists” requiring intact, undisturbed habitat and forty species of global conservation concern are known to occur in Kenya. Four of these are critically endangered, two Endangered and 16 species are Vulnerable.

Amboseli National Park is the country's international biosphere reserve with a huge ecosystem that spreads across the Kenya Tanzania border. The park has an endless supply of water filtered through thousands of meters of volcanic rock from Mt. Kilimanjaro hence, Amboseli in Masai means "Place of Water". Herds of zebra, wildebeest, giraffe, impala, leopards & elephants will make your imagination of African wild life come to life. Mt. Kilimanjaro forms the backdrop of this game sanctuary.

The Great Migration: The Mara is renowned for being part of the route for the Great Migration, where millions of wildebeest, zebras, and other herbivores move from the Serengeti in Tanzania to the Maasai Mara in Kenya Rich Biodiversity: The Maasai Mara is home to the "Big Five" (lion, leopard, elephant, buffalo, and rhinoceros). It also offers one of the best opportunities in Africa to spot Giraffes, cheetahs, hyenas, and a wide variety of bird species Maasai Culture: The Mara is located in an area traditionally inhabited by the Maasai people, an indigenous group known for their distinct customs, dress, and lifestyle. This adds a cultural element to the region, where visitors can learn about Maasai traditions and even visit Maasai villages.
